Output adfb20a762251a96529aa03085cfac476dd7b38d0b4b566e64a7804d30368028:3

value
25596400
script pubkey
OP_0 OP_PUSHBYTES_20 b43a7d68290dd2bf66295837a19e60c9cd685c16
address
ltc1qksa866pfphft7e3ftqm6r8nqe8xkshqk47wxy9
transaction
adfb20a762251a96529aa03085cfac476dd7b38d0b4b566e64a7804d30368028
spent
true